Spelling & Dictionary Insight

These two trip readers on the page rather than in the ear: marques is \maʁk\ while masquée is \mas.ke\. Spoken aloud the problem disappears. In writing it persists, because they share most of their letters but differ in 3 positions, and the parts of speech differ too (noun vs adjective), which is usually the fastest check.
